Attorney Jobs in Colorado

An Attorney, also known as a Lawyer, plays a crucial role in the legal industry by providing professional legal advice, interpreting and applying laws, and representing individuals, corporations, and government agencies in court disputes and negotiations. They draft and file legal documents such as lawsuits, appeals, contracts, deeds, and wills. Attorneys might also specialize in certain areas of law such as criminal law, family law, civil rights law, environmental law, or tax law. They must have a comprehensive understanding of legal theories and be able to effectively use laws and precedents to assist their clients.

Attorneys must have a Juris Doctor (JD) degree from a law school accredited by the American Bar Association (ABA), and they must pass their state's bar exam to be certified to practice law. Their work requires excellent analytical, problem-solving, communication, research, and public speaking skills. Prior to becoming an attorney, individuals may have roles such as a Law Clerk, Paralegal, or Legal Intern, to gain practical experience in the legal field. These roles often involve conducting legal research, drafting legal documents, and assisting attorneys in preparing for trials and hearings.
